Steven "Stevo" Morris Obituary

Steven “Stevo” Thomas Morris, 60, of Granville (formerly of Hennepin) passed away on Thursday, June 16, 2022 at his residence.

A graveside service will be at 10:00 a.m. on Saturday, July 2, 2022 at Riverside Cemetery, Hennepin with full military honors.  Rev. Karen Karczewski will officiate.  Cremation rites have been accorded

Dysart – Cofoid Funeral Chapel will be assisting the family with the arrangements.

Steve was born on September 6, 1961 in Spring Valley to David and Mary Alice (Paxson) Morris.

He graduated from Putnam County High School and served in the United States Army.  He was a machine operator at T-Group.  Steven was a collector of M & M memorabilia and enjoyed watching movies and woodworking. Stevo loved animals and had a smile for everyone he met.

Survivors include five brothers, David (Sherry) Morris of Granville, Brian Morris of Granville, Mike Morris of Hennepin, Pat Morris of Hennepin and Kevin (Richelle) of Macomb, Michigan; one aunt, Barb Paxson of Hennepin and one uncle, Philip Morris of Amboy.

He was preceded in death by his parents, one brother, Tim Morris in 1973 and the love of his life, Heidi Jeffery.
